APPLE SAUCE MEATBALLS 
1 egg
1/2 c. milk
1 1/2 c. bread crumbs or stuffing croutons
1 1/2 lbs. ground beef
2/3 c. apple sauce
3 tbsp. chopped onions if desired
1 1/2 tsp. salt
1/4 tsp. sage
1/8 tsp. pepper
1 1/4 c. (10 1/2 oz. can) condensed cream of celery soup
1/2 c. water

Beat egg and milk together. Add bread crumbs; beat until smooth and fluffy. Add remaining ingredients except soup and water. Combine well.

Shape into 24 balls about 1 1/3 inches in diameter. Place in shallow pan. Combine soup and water; pour over balls. Bake in moderate oven 350 degrees about 45 minutes.

Serve in heated bowls. Pour sauce over meat balls if desired; accompany with buttered rice or noodles. Can be served as shish kabob. Yield: 6 servings - 4 balls each.
